How do I sign into Gmail with non-Gmail accounts?

See all settings. Click the Accounts and Import or Accounts tab. In the “Check mail from other accounts” section, click Add a mail account. Type the email address you want to link, then click Next. Select Link account with Gmail (Gmailify), then click Next.

How do I create another Gmail account?

Create a new Google Account Go to the create your Google Account page. Choose a new username: Usernames aren’t recycled, so your old email address isn’t available. Create a similar email address by adding a small variation, like a number on the end of your username.

Will I be notified if someone tries to log into my Gmail?

The best way to tell if someone else has used our account is to scroll down the Gmail inbox and look for “Last account activity” in the bottom right. In fact, Gmail will, by default, notify you of any unusual activity. You may get an alert if you log on with a new device or from a different country.
